What is a Long Distance Cargo Ebike?

A cargo ebike, also known as an electric cargo bike, is designed to handle heavier loads than traditional bicycles while offering the convenience of an electric motor. Unlike conventional bikes, cargo ebikes come equipped with reinforced frames and versatile cargo spaces, making them ideal for transporting groceries, packages, camping gear, or even children. Designs vary widely, including:

  • Long-tail cargo bikes – extended rear racks for heavy loads

  • Front-loading cargo bikes (bakfiets) – stable platforms for bulky items or kids

  • Cargo trikes – three-wheel designs for enhanced stability and larger loads

These options allow riders to choose a cargo ebike tailored to their specific needs, whether it’s for personal commuting, family transport, or commercial deliveries.

Key Benefits of a Long Distance Cargo Ebike

1. Eco-Friendly Transportation

One of the most compelling reasons to invest in a long distance cargo ebike is its positive environmental impact. Operating entirely on electricity, these bikes produce zero emissions, making them a clean alternative to cars or delivery vans. By choosing an electric cargo bike, both individuals and businesses can reduce their carbon footprint, decrease air pollution in urban areas, and contribute to a more sustainable future.

2. Cost-Effective Mobility

Compared to motor vehicles, cargo ebikes are highly economical. They require minimal maintenance, no gas, and low insurance costs. Over time, the savings from reduced fuel consumption, parking fees, and vehicle upkeep can be substantial, making them an attractive option for both budget-conscious individuals and businesses looking to optimize operations.

3. Efficient in Urban Environments

In congested cities, cargo electric bikes excel at navigating through traffic. With access to bike lanes, they can often bypass gridlocked streets, saving significant commuting or delivery time. This efficiency is particularly beneficial for last-mile deliveries, where speed and reliability are critical.

4. Health Benefits

While electric motors provide assistance, riders still engage in physical activity, promoting cardiovascular health, muscle strength, and overall well-being. A long distance cargo ebike makes it possible to exercise while transporting heavy loads, offering a practical way to integrate movement into daily routines without the intensity of traditional biking.

5. Versatility and Adaptability

Cargo ebikes are incredibly versatile. They can be used for commuting, grocery shopping, family transportation, and commercial deliveries. Many models offer modular racks, removable baskets, and additional storage options, enabling riders to adapt their bike to different cargo requirements seamlessly.

Key Features to Consider in a Long Distance Cargo Ebike

Choosing the right cargo ebike for long distances requires careful consideration of several critical factors:

Battery and Range

The battery is the heart of any long distance cargo ebike. Modern lithium-ion batteries can typically deliver 20 to 60 miles on a single charge, depending on terrain, load, and pedal-assist usage. Some models offer dual batteries or removable battery options, extending the range for extended trips. When selecting a bike, ensure the battery capacity aligns with your typical daily or delivery routes.

Motor Power

Cargo ebikes feature motors ranging from 250W to 750W, with higher wattage providing better torque and acceleration for steep hills or heavy cargo. Hub motors offer smoother rides for urban use, while mid-drive motors provide superior weight distribution and climbing efficiency for hilly terrains.

Cargo Capacity

Different models offer varying cargo configurations. Rear racks, front-loading boxes, and long-tail platforms can accommodate loads of 300–440 lbs. Some bikes even include integrated child seats or modular accessories for customizable storage. Understanding your typical load is key to choosing the right cargo ebike.

Frame and Durability

Long distance rides demand durable construction. High-quality frames made of steel or aluminum ensure stability, longevity, and the ability to handle heavy loads. For riders planning off-road use, consider bikes with full suspension or wider tires to absorb shocks and improve handling.

Comfort

Adjustable seats, ergonomic handlebars, and suspension systems significantly enhance riding comfort on long trips. Features like step-through frames also make mounting and dismounting easier, particularly when carrying heavy cargo or traveling with children.

Weather Resistance

For long distance travel, it’s essential to consider how your ebike performs in varying weather. Look for waterproof components, rust-resistant frames, and sealed electrical systems. Additional protective gear such as fenders, covers, and rainproof panniers ensures reliable performance in rain or snow.

Technology and Connectivity

Many modern cargo ebikes include LCD displays, pedal-assist modes, integrated lighting, and smart connectivity options. These features allow riders to monitor speed, battery life, distance traveled, and even GPS navigation, making long distance rides more manageable and enjoyable.

Maintenance Tips for Long Distance Use

  • Battery Care: Fully charge before rides; consider carrying a portable charger for longer trips.

  • Tire Pressure: Maintain recommended PSI for smooth riding and improved battery efficiency.

  • Weight Distribution: Evenly load cargo to maintain balance and handling.

  • Regular Inspections: Check brakes, drivetrain, and electrical components before long trips.

  • Repair Kit: Carry essentials like a pump, patch kit, and multi-tool for on-the-go fixes.

FAQs: Long Distance Cargo Ebike

1. How far can a long distance cargo ebike travel on a single charge?
Most cargo ebikes travel between 20–60 miles per charge, depending on motor use, terrain, and load. Dual batteries or removable spare batteries can extend this range.

2. What is the typical cargo capacity of a long distance cargo ebike?
Cargo ebikes can handle loads from 300 to 440 lbs, including groceries, deliveries, camping gear, or children.

3. Are long distance cargo ebikes suitable for hilly or rough terrain?
Yes, models with mid-drive motors, suspension systems, and wide tires are designed for hills and uneven terrain, providing stability and efficiency.

4. How do I maintain a cargo ebike for long-distance use?
Regularly check battery health, tire pressure, brakes, and drivetrain. Carry a basic repair kit and follow manufacturer maintenance guidelines to ensure safety and performance.

5. Can cargo ebikes replace delivery vans or cars for commercial use?
For short to medium distances, yes. Cargo ebikes offer lower operating costs, faster navigation in congested areas, and eco-friendly delivery solutions, especially for last-mile logistics.
